    My husband and I decided to check out Lake Chapata and we found this wonderful little restaurant. We don't speak much Spanish but the waitress spoke English and they had an English menu too. We ordered tuna tartar for an appetizer. It was so fresh and delicious. The combination of the raw tuna, avocado, mango and other fresh veggies was spectacular. I had a hamburger and fries. The burger was huge and juicy. Loved it. My husband had the calamari with salad. He said it was perfectly cooked and delicious.

    -Definitely a tourist trap. We got sucked in because they have the huge platters of seafood and…read moremeats. We had a huge party with us which is why we decided to have lunch there. The guys outside the restaurant really know how to hustle hard so people can come in. Included in our platters were complimentary drinks which was ok but, if you wanted to keep drinking you would have to pay for each of your drinks. -We got seated in the back because we had a large party. The restaurant does face the lake of Chapala which is very nice. Unfortunately, that is the only good thing about the restaurant. -For our complimentary drinks, we decided to get horchata. Probably one of the worst drinks I've had. It was so watered down I barely tasted the flavor. They gave us a platter of different salsas and sauces for our food and they were mediocre. Nothing was fresh and they looked like there were sitting out for a while or from previous past days or weeks. I was already not liking the restaurant and I was not expecting much from the food. -The platters came out and they looked great and they were presented nicely. Once we started to eat it was a different story. The seafood platter was mostly fried. We barely got served any seafood. The fish was fried too long and it was not as tasty as I was hoping it was going to be. It also came with a bowl of ceviche and it wasn't as great. The meat platter was okay as well. We got served chicken and beef fajitas but it was mostly bell peppers and protein here and there. Not worth it. It came with a bowl of guacamole and that was actually pretty decent which I was so surprised. They also brought us tortillas which were okay. -The waiters kept forgetting to bring us water and a second round of tortillas which we had to remind them a couple of times. I will never come back to this restaurant next time we visit Chapala. I would have rather had lunch from a vendor from the street than this restaurant.
